Love and Other Catastrophes

Love and Other Catastrophes is a quirky 1996 Australian romantic comedy film featuring Frances O'Connor, Radha Mitchell, Alice Garner, Matthew Dyktynski, Matt Day and Kym Gyngell.

Garner won a Film Critics Circle of Australia award for best supporting actress for her role in the movie.

Obsessed with her favourite lecturer, Mia becomes embroiled in a war of paperwork with the university administration as she attempts to pursue him to his new department.

Alice, a habitual perfectionist, is four years late with her thesis on 'Doris Day as Feminist Warrior'.

Frustrated, she falls for the most unsuitable male possible... Ari (Matthew Dyktynski), a classics student and part-time gigolo.
